基于springboot的毕业设计系统源码数据库.z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
《基于SpringBoot的毕业设计系统源码数据库解析》 在当今的软件开发领域,SpringBoot框架因其简洁的配置、快速的开发效率以及丰富的生态而备受青睐。本篇将深入探讨一个基于SpringBoot的毕业设计系统,它涵盖了Java编程语言、SSM(Spring、SpringMVC、MyBatis)架构以及jsp技术的应用,旨在为读者提供一个全面的理解和学习实例。 让我们从SpringBoot开始。SpringBoot是由Pivotal团队提供的全新框架,其目标是简化Spring应用的初始搭建以及开发过程。通过内置的Tomcat服务器和自动配置功能,开发者可以快速创建独立运行的、生产级别的Java应用。在本项目中,SpringBoot作为核心框架,负责整个系统的初始化、依赖管理和微服务治理。 接着,我们来谈谈SSM框架。SSM是Java Web开发中的经典组合,由Spring、SpringMVC和MyBatis构成。Spring作为基础框架,提供依赖注入和AOP(面向切面编程)等功能;SpringMVC则处理HTTP请求,提供模型-视图-控制器的架构模式;MyBatis作为持久层框架,实现了SQL与Java代码的分离,提高了数据库操作的灵活性。在毕业设计系统中,SSM框架承担了业务逻辑处理、数据访问及视图渲染的任务。 再者,Java作为后端编程语言,以其强大的类型安全性和丰富的类库,为项目的稳定性和可维护性提供了保障。在本项目中,Java编写了业务逻辑和服务接口,同时利用SpringBoot的特性,使得代码结构更加清晰,易于测试和扩展。 至于jsp(JavaServer Pages),它是Java EE平台中的动态网页技术,允许开发者在HTML页面中嵌入Java代码,实现服务器端的动态渲染。在本毕业设计系统中,jsp主要用作前端展示,结合Controller层返回的数据,动态生成用户界面,提供友好的交互体验。 在压缩包内,"基于springboot的毕业设计系统源码数据库"这一文件名暗示了数据库设计也是项目的重要组成部分。通常,一个完整的毕业设计系统会涉及到用户管理、权限控制、数据存储等多个模块,而这些模块的正常运作离不开数据库的支持。因此,我们可以期待在源码中看到关于数据模型的设计、SQL查询的实现以及事务处理等内容。 这个基于SpringBoot的毕业设计系统是一个典型的Java Web应用,融合了现代开发的最佳实践,包括微服务架构、MVC模式、ORM映射等。通过学习和分析该项目,开发者不仅可以深化对SpringBoot的理解,还能掌握SSM框架的使用,以及在实际项目中如何进行数据库设计和前端展示。对于在校学生而言,这是一个理想的毕业设计参考,而对于经验丰富的开发者来说,这也是一个复习基础、探索新技术的好机会。
- 粉丝: 44
- 资源: 4038
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- layui修改1231231231243
- C# hidsharp库usbhid设备控制简单工程示例
- 基于java+swing+applet实现的家庭理财系统(含源码+数据库+答辩PPT)
- R语言机器学习指南PPT 44页
- 【java毕业设计】医院打卡挂号系统源码(ssm+jsp+mysql+说明文档+LW).zip
- 【java毕业设计】雅博书城在线系统源码(ssm+jsp+mysql+说明文档+LW).zip
- 基于spring+Sql server实现的题库及试卷管理系统模块的设计与开发(源码+数据库+毕业论文)
- 【java毕业设计】学生综合考评管理系统源码(ssm+jsp+mysql+说明文档+LW).zip
- 鸢尾花数据-数据集(文件)
- 俄罗斯方块游戏的C++源代码